What Is Vitamin D Toxicity

Vitamin D is essential for maintaining healthy bones, supporting the immune system, and regulating calcium and phosphorus levels in the body. While vitamin D deficiency is widely recognized and treated with supplements, excessive intake can lead to a serious condition known as vitamin D toxicity, or hypervitaminosis D. This condition occurs when high levels of vitamin D accumulate in the body, leading to elevated calcium levels in the blood, which can cause a range of health problems. Understanding vitamin D toxicity, its causes, symptoms, and preventive measures is crucial for individuals who use supplements or receive high doses of vitamin D through medical treatments.

What is Vitamin D Toxicity?

Vitamin D toxicity is a medical condition that arises when the levels of vitamin D in the body exceed the safe limits, resulting in harmful effects. Unlike water-soluble vitamins, which are excreted in urine when consumed in excess, vitamin D is fat-soluble, meaning it can accumulate in the liver and fat tissues over time. This accumulation can disrupt the body’s calcium balance, leading to hypercalcemia, which is characterized by elevated calcium levels in the blood. Hypercalcemia can affect various organs, including the heart, kidneys, and bones, and can have long-term consequences if not addressed promptly.

Causes of Vitamin D Toxicity

Vitamin D toxicity is primarily caused by excessive intake of vitamin D supplements. It is rarely caused by diet or sun exposure, as the body regulates vitamin D production from sunlight naturally. Some common causes include

  • Overuse of SupplementsTaking high-dose vitamin D supplements without medical supervision can lead to toxicity.
  • Prescription MedicationsCertain medical treatments involving high doses of vitamin D may increase the risk of toxicity if not monitored carefully.
  • Fortified FoodsConsuming multiple fortified foods along with supplements can sometimes contribute to excessive intake, though this is less common.

Symptoms of Vitamin D Toxicity

The symptoms of vitamin D toxicity are often related to elevated calcium levels in the blood. They may appear gradually and can vary in severity. Common signs include

  • Nausea and vomiting
  • Loss of appetite
  • Excessive thirst and frequent urination
  • Weakness and fatigue
  • Confusion or cognitive disturbances
  • Kidney stones or kidney damage in severe cases
  • Abnormal heart rhythms due to calcium imbalances

Early recognition of these symptoms is crucial to prevent long-term damage, especially to the kidneys and cardiovascular system.

Complications of Vitamin D Toxicity

If left untreated, vitamin D toxicity can lead to serious complications due to prolonged hypercalcemia. Some of the potential health risks include

  • Kidney DamageExcess calcium can form kidney stones and impair kidney function.
  • Heart ProblemsHigh calcium levels can affect heart rhythms and increase the risk of cardiovascular issues.
  • Bone LossParadoxically, excessive vitamin D can lead to bone demineralization over time.
  • Soft Tissue DamageCalcium deposits can accumulate in organs such as the lungs, heart, and blood vessels.

Diagnosis of Vitamin D Toxicity

Diagnosis involves a combination of blood tests and clinical evaluation. Healthcare providers typically measure serum 25-hydroxyvitamin D levels, calcium levels, and kidney function. A level of 25-hydroxyvitamin D above 150 ng/mL is generally considered toxic. Additionally, doctors may evaluate symptoms such as excessive urination, nausea, and abnormal heart rhythms to confirm the diagnosis. Early detection is critical to prevent complications and manage the condition effectively.

Treatment of Vitamin D Toxicity

Treatment focuses on reducing vitamin D levels, correcting calcium imbalances, and addressing any organ damage. Common treatment strategies include

  • Discontinuing SupplementsStopping vitamin D intake is the first step in treatment.
  • HydrationIncreasing fluid intake helps flush excess calcium from the body.
  • MedicationsIn severe cases, medications such as corticosteroids, bisphosphonates, or diuretics may be prescribed to manage calcium levels and protect organs.
  • MonitoringRegular follow-up blood tests are necessary to track recovery and prevent recurrence.

Prevention of Vitamin D Toxicity

Preventing vitamin D toxicity is largely a matter of moderation and medical guidance. Key preventive measures include

  • Consulting a healthcare professional before starting high-dose vitamin D supplements.
  • Sticking to recommended daily allowances, which vary by age, sex, and health status.
  • Being cautious with fortified foods and supplements to avoid cumulative excess.
  • Monitoring vitamin D levels if taking prescription doses for medical conditions.

Recommended Daily Intake

According to health authorities, the recommended daily allowance (RDA) of vitamin D for most adults is around 600 to 800 IU (international units), though individual needs may vary. Exceeding 4,000 IU per day over an extended period increases the risk of toxicity. It is essential to follow guidelines and consult with healthcare providers, especially when combining supplements with fortified foods or medications.

Vitamin D Sources and Safe Practices

Vitamin D is naturally obtained through sunlight exposure, certain foods, and supplements. Safe practices involve balancing these sources to meet, but not exceed, the body’s needs. Foods rich in vitamin D include fatty fish, egg yolks, and fortified dairy products. Moderate sun exposure allows the body to synthesize vitamin D naturally. Supplements should be used judiciously and under professional supervision, especially at high doses.

Who is at Risk?

While anyone can develop vitamin D toxicity with excessive supplementation, certain groups are more vulnerable, including

  • Individuals taking high-dose supplements without medical supervision.
  • Patients with kidney disease or conditions affecting calcium metabolism.
  • People combining multiple vitamin D-fortified foods and supplements.

Understanding risk factors and practicing safe supplementation can help prevent toxicity and maintain optimal health.
